Farmhouse Kitchen Recipe: Honey Ricotta Toast with Cherry Compote

This breakfast toast will make you feel like your at a luxurious restaurant without the price tag. This is a perfect breakfast treat for your family on Valentines ~ enjoyed by both adults and kids alike. The sweet and sour cherries over the creamy ricotta and crunchy sourdough makes for a texture explosion in your mouth!

 Honey Ricotta Toast with Cherry Compote

4 slices of sourdough toast

8oz of fresh ricotta

4 teaspoons of honey

1 Pound cherries (jarred, fresh, or frozen)

1/4 cup sugar

1/8 dried sour cherries

1 drop pure almond extract

dash of cinnamon

1 tablespoon corn starch

**optional 1 tsp lemon zest

1. Stem and pit the cherries. Put them in a large saucepan and stir in sugar and cinnamon. Turn the heat to medium, cover, and cook for 10 minutes, stirring them frequently, to encourage juicing and to make sure the liquid the cherries exude doesn’t foam up and overflow.

2. After 10 minutes of cooking, add the sour cherries, if using, and cook for 5 to 10 more minutes, until the cherries are wilted and completely cooked through.

3. Remove from heat and stir in almond extract. The juices will thicken as the compote sits.

4. Toast sourdough Toast

4. Evenly spread ricotta on four slices of sourdough toast

5. Drizzle with honey

6. Place cherry compote on top

7. Top with candied walnuts or crushed pistachios
